    ethical pensions, also known as sustainable pensions or socially responsible pensions, are retirement plans that take into consideration environmental, social, and governance (ESG) factors when making investment decisions. These pensions seek to generate financial returns for their members while also promoting positive change in the world. By investing in companies that are committed to sustainability, fair labor practices, and good governance, individuals can use their retirement savings to support causes that are important to them.

    One of the key principles behind ethical pensions is the idea of long-term value creation. Rather than focusing solely on short-term profits, these pensions take a more holistic view of investing, considering the potential impact of their investments on society and the environment. By supporting companies that are working towards a more sustainable future, ethical pensions aim to not only provide for their members in retirement, but also to contribute to a more just and equitable world.

    There are a variety of ways in which ethical pensions can incorporate ESG factors into their investment decisions. For example, they may screen out companies involved in industries such as fossil fuels, tobacco, or weapons manufacturing, and instead focus on investing in companies that are leaders in areas such as renewable energy, healthcare, or education. They may also engage with companies to encourage them to improve their ESG practices, or use their shareholder voting rights to advocate for positive change.

    One of the challenges facing ethical pensions is the lack of standardized criteria for what constitutes an “ethical” investment. While some pensions may focus on environmental issues, others may prioritize social justice or corporate governance. This lack of consistency can make it difficult for individuals to evaluate the impact of their investments and choose a pension that aligns with their values.

    To address this issue, there has been a push in recent years to develop industry-wide standards for ethical pensions. Organizations such as the Principles for Responsible Investment (PRI) and the Global Reporting Initiative (GRI) have developed guidelines and frameworks to help pension funds integrate ESG factors into their investment processes. By adopting these standards, ethical pensions can provide greater transparency and accountability to their members, making it easier for individuals to understand the impact of their investments.

    Potatoes have been used to make vodka for centuries, particularly in Eastern Europe where the climate is ideal for growing this starchy tuber. The rich soil and cool temperatures of regions like Poland and Russia produce potatoes that are high in sugar content, making them perfect for fermentation and distillation into vodka.

    One of the main advantages of using potatoes to make vodka is the creamy texture and smooth finish that it imparts to the final product. Potatoes are naturally gluten-free, unlike grains like wheat or rye, which makes potato vodka a great option for those with gluten sensitivities or celiac disease. Additionally, the starchiness of potatoes creates a fuller mouthfeel that some drinkers find more satisfying than the lighter texture of grain-based vodkas.

    The process of making potato only vodka is similar to that of other types of vodka, but with a few key differences. The first step involves washing, peeling, and grating the potatoes to extract their starch. This starch is then mixed with water and enzymes to convert it into sugar, which can be fermented by yeast to produce alcohol.

    The fermented potato mash is then distilled in a traditional copper pot still to concentrate the alcohol and remove impurities. This distillation process is typically repeated multiple times to ensure a clean and pure spirit. The resulting vodka is then filtered and often aged in stainless steel tanks to mellow out any harsh flavors and allow the potato character to shine through.

    cryo liquid nitrogen, also known simply as liquid nitrogen, is a colorless, odorless, and tasteless liquid that is maintained at an extremely low temperature. With a boiling point of -196 degrees Celsius (-321 degrees Fahrenheit), liquid nitrogen is one of the coldest substances on Earth. It is produced by compressing and cooling nitrogen gas until it reaches a liquid state.

    One of the most well-known uses of cryo liquid nitrogen is in the field of cryogenics. Cryogenics is the branch of physics that deals with the production and effects of extremely low temperatures. Liquid nitrogen is often used to cool materials and equipment to cryogenic temperatures, which can reach as low as -273 degrees Celsius (-459 degrees Fahrenheit). This extreme cold allows for the preservation of biological specimens, such as sperm and embryos, as well as the storage of sensitive materials like superconductors.

    Another important application of cryo liquid nitrogen is in the medical field. Liquid nitrogen is commonly used in cryotherapy, a medical treatment that involves exposing the body to extremely cold temperatures for therapeutic purposes. Cryotherapy can be used to remove warts, treat skin lesions, and alleviate muscle pain and inflammation. The cold temperatures of liquid nitrogen cause the affected cells to freeze and die, resulting in the removal or treatment of the targeted area.

    In addition to its medical applications, cryo liquid nitrogen is also widely used in the food industry. Liquid nitrogen is a popular choice for flash freezing food products, as it can rapidly lower the temperature of the food to preserve freshness and flavor. This quick freezing process helps to maintain the integrity of the food, resulting in a higher quality product. Liquid nitrogen is also used in molecular gastronomy, where it is employed to create unique dishes and presentations through techniques such as freezing and shattering foods.

    Furthermore, cryo liquid nitrogen has numerous industrial applications. Due to its extremely low temperature, liquid nitrogen is ideal for cooling and preserving materials in industrial processes. It is commonly used in the manufacturing of electronics, where it is used to cool down components during production. Liquid nitrogen is also used for shrink fitting, a process in which metal parts are cooled with liquid nitrogen to facilitate their assembly.

    Pharmaceutical companies primarily focus on the development, production, and distribution of chemical-based drugs that are used to treat a wide range of medical conditions. These drugs are typically synthesized through chemical reactions in laboratories and are designed to target specific disease-causing agents or symptoms. Traditional pharmaceuticals have been a cornerstone of modern medicine for decades, providing effective treatments for ailments such as infections, cardiovascular diseases, and autoimmune disorders.

    On the other hand, biopharmaceutical companies specialize in the development of therapeutic products derived from living organisms, such as proteins, antibodies, and nucleic acids. Biopharmaceuticals are produced using advanced biotechnological techniques, including genetic engineering, recombinant DNA technology, and cell culture methods. These innovative therapies offer targeted and personalized treatment options for patients suffering from complex diseases, including cancer, autoimmune disorders, and genetic conditions.

    The distinction between pharmaceutical and biopharmaceutical industries lies in the nature of the drugs they produce and the underlying technologies used in their development. While conventional pharmaceuticals are primarily chemical-based compounds, biopharmaceuticals are biological molecules that interact with specific targets in the body to produce therapeutic effects. This difference has fueled the growth of the biopharmaceutical sector, attracting significant investment and research efforts from both public and private sectors.

    In recent years, there has been a noticeable shift towards the development and commercialization of biopharmaceutical products, driven by the increasing demand for more effective and personalized treatment options. Biologics, a class of biopharmaceutical drugs, have gained popularity in the market due to their high specificity, potency, and lower risk of adverse effects compared to traditional pharmaceuticals. Biologics include monoclonal antibodies, cytokines, and vaccines, which have revolutionized the treatment and prevention of numerous diseases.

    The rise of biopharmaceuticals has also led to the emergence of novel therapeutic modalities, such as gene therapy, cell therapy, and regenerative medicine. These cutting-edge approaches harness the power of biological systems to repair, regenerate, or replace damaged tissues and organs, offering new hope for patients with previously untreatable conditions. Advances in genetic engineering and molecular biology have enabled the development of gene-editing technologies like CRISPR-Cas9, paving the way for targeted gene therapies and personalized medicine solutions.

    The pharmaceutical and biopharmaceutical industries collaborate extensively with academic institutions, research organizations, and regulatory agencies to drive innovation and ensure the safety and efficacy of new treatments. The drug development process is highly regulated and requires rigorous testing through preclinical and clinical trials to demonstrate the therapeutic benefits and potential risks of a new compound. Regulatory authorities, such as the Food and Drug Administration (FDA) in the United States and the European Medicines Agency (EMA) in Europe, play a crucial role in evaluating and approving pharmaceutical and biopharmaceutical products for marketing and distribution.

    One of the most well-known fire helmet manufacturers is MSA Safety Incorporated. Founded in 1914, MSA has been a leading supplier of safety products for over a century. Their line of fire helmets includes models such as the Cairns N5A New Yorker and the Cairns 1044. These helmets are crafted with high-quality materials, such as thermoplastic and fiberglass, to provide superior protection against heat and impact. MSA helmets also feature innovative design elements, such as integrated face shields and adjustable chinstraps, to enhance comfort and functionality for firefighters in the field.

    Another prominent fire helmet manufacturer is Bullard. Established in 1898, Bullard has been at the forefront of firefighter safety technology for over a century. Their line of fire helmets includes models such as the UST Series and the FX Series. Bullard helmets are renowned for their exceptional durability and advanced safety features, such as thermal impact shields and reflective trims for enhanced visibility in low-light conditions. With a commitment to quality and innovation, Bullard continues to be a trusted name in the firefighting industry.

    One of the newer players in the fire helmet manufacturing market is Pacific Helmets. Founded in 1989, Pacific Helmets has quickly made a name for itself with its cutting-edge designs and attention to detail. Their line of fire helmets includes models such as the F10 and the R6. Pacific Helmets are known for their lightweight construction and customizable fit options, allowing firefighters to stay comfortable and protected during long hours of duty. With a focus on user comfort and safety, Pacific Helmets is quickly becoming a popular choice among firefighters worldwide.

    In addition to these established manufacturers, there are also several smaller companies that specialize in producing fire helmets for specific needs. One such company is Phenix Fire Helmets, which offers a range of customizable helmet options for firefighters. Phenix helmets are handcrafted in the United States and are known for their high level of customization, allowing firefighters to personalize their helmets with custom colors, shields, and accessories.     A common law partnership is a legal relationship where two individuals live together in a committed relationship without being formally married In a common law partnership, both partners share rights and responsibilities similar to those in a traditional marriage, but without the legal formalities of a marriage certificate Common law partnerships are recognized in many jurisdictions around the world, and the rights and obligations of partners in such relationships can vary depending on the laws of the specific jurisdiction.

    In a common law partnership, partners are considered a couple by the law if they meet certain criteria These criteria typically include factors such as cohabitation, shared financial responsibilities, mutual commitment to a long-term relationship, and presenting themselves to others as a couple Each jurisdiction may have its own specific requirements for recognizing a common law partnership, so it is important to consult the laws of the relevant jurisdiction to determine whether a relationship qualifies as a common law partnership.

    One of the key aspects of a common law partnership is the issue of property rights In a traditional marriage, spouses typically have rights to each other’s property acquired during the marriage, as well as the right to spousal support in the event of a separation or divorce In a common law partnership, partners may also have rights to each other’s property, but these rights are not automatic and may vary depending on the laws of the jurisdiction.

    For example, in some jurisdictions, partners in a common law partnership may be entitled to a share of property acquired during the relationship if they separate, while in other jurisdictions, there may be no such rights unless the partners have a cohabitation agreement or other legal documentation outlining their rights and responsibilities It is important for partners in a common law relationship to understand the laws of their jurisdiction and to take steps to protect their rights if necessary.

  • Exploring The Different Types Of Engineering Plastics

    Engineering plastics play a crucial role in various industries such as automotive, aerospace, electronics, and medical devices. These materials are known for their superior mechanical properties, chemical resistance, and thermal stability, making them ideal for applications that require high performance and durability. In this article, we will delve into the different types of engineering plastics available in the market today.

    1. Acrylonitrile Butadiene Styrene (ABS): ABS is a widely used engineering plastic known for its exceptional impact resistance and toughness. It also offers good chemical resistance and dimensional stability, making it suitable for applications such as automotive components, consumer electronics, and household appliances.

    2. Polycarbonate (PC): PC is another popular engineering plastic that combines high impact strength with excellent optical clarity. It is commonly used in applications that require transparency, such as eyewear lenses, safety helmets, and medical devices. PC also offers good heat resistance and flame retardant properties.

    3. Polyamide (PA): PA, also known as nylon, is a versatile engineering plastic that offers high strength, toughness, and wear resistance. It is commonly used in applications such as gears, bearings, and structural components in various industries. PA is available in different grades, including PA 6, PA 66, and PA 12, each with specific properties to suit different applications.

    4. Polyethylene Terephthalate (PET): PET is a lightweight and strong engineering plastic that offers excellent chemical resistance and dimensional stability. It is commonly used in food packaging, electrical insulation, and automotive components. PET is also recyclable, making it an environmentally friendly option for many applications.

    5. Polyether Ether Ketone (PEEK): PEEK is a high-performance engineering plastic known for its exceptional heat resistance, chemical resistance, and mechanical properties. It is commonly used in demanding applications such as aerospace components, medical implants, and industrial machinery. PEEK is also biocompatible, making it suitable for medical and pharmaceutical applications.

    6. Polyphenylene Sulfide (PPS): PPS is a high-temperature engineering plastic known for its excellent chemical resistance, flame retardancy, and dimensional stability. It is commonly used in automotive under-the-hood components, electrical connectors, and industrial equipment. PPS is a cost-effective alternative to metal and other high-performance plastics in many applications.

    7. Polyetherimide (PEI): PEI is a high-performance engineering plastic known for its exceptional heat resistance, dimensional stability, and flame retardant properties. It is commonly used in electrical components, aerospace applications, and medical devices. PEI also offers good chemical resistance and resistance to hydrolysis, making it suitable for long-term exposure to harsh environments.

    8. Polytetrafluoroethylene (PTFE): PTFE, also known as Teflon, is a versatile engineering plastic known for its exceptional chemical resistance, low friction, and high temperature resistance. It is commonly used in non-stick cookware, seals, gaskets, and bearings. PTFE is chemically inert and has excellent electrical properties, making it suitable for a wide range of applications.
